What companies run services between Galway, Ireland and Laytown, Ireland?

You can take a bus from Galway Coach Station to Laytown Village via Dublin Airport Zone 13 and Drogheda Bus Station in around 3h 54m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Galway to Laytown via Dublin Heuston, Heuston, Busáras, and Dublin Connolly in around 4h 5m.
